Types of Asphalt Plants Used by Fulton Hogan

While specific details on the exact models and types of Fulton Hogan asphalt plants are often proprietary information, it’s safe to assume they utilize a range of technologies, including batch plants, drum mixers, and continuous plants. The choice of plant type depends on factors like project size, production volume, and required mix designs. Environmental Considerations in Asphalt Production

Environmental responsibility plays a vital role in modern asphalt production. Fulton Hogan asphalt plants likely incorporate measures to reduce emissions, minimize waste, and conserve resources. This might include using recycled materials, implementing efficient energy management systems, and adhering to strict environmental regulations.
